I miss Green Papaya, too. Ditto the votes for Bacchus, Haandi, Raku, and Rio (the ultimate kid friendly place). As much as I love Bacchus, I've never taken my kids to Bacchus - what do your kids eat there?

Bacchus is one of our favorites and we've been taking DD there since she was little. She's a big meat eater though so any of the kabobs, lamb, fish, beef, you name it. The mezze sized dishes are perfect for kids - chicken shawarma is a good choice for little ones.
